The Path to Market Access and Its Implications

The journey to market access for U.S. seed potatoes in Morocco has been a long and meticulous process, beginning in 2015. After nearly a decade of regulatory negotiations, the breakthrough came during the Plant Health Bilateral Meetings in May 2024, between the U.S. Department of Agriculture’s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service (APHIS) and Morocco’s National Office for Food Safety (ONSSA). This achievement marks a significant milestone in agricultural trade relations and opens new avenues for U.S. potato farmers and agronomists.

Market Potential and Economic Impact

The Moroccan food processing industry, with a growing demand for high-quality potatoes used in producing potato chips and French fries, is the primary driver behind this new market opening. The U.S. potato industry estimates that the Moroccan market for seed potatoes could be worth around $8 million USD. This potential is substantial, considering that Morocco imported over $42 million USD in seed potatoes in 2023, primarily from the European Union (Netherlands, Denmark, France) and the United Kingdom.

Comparative Advantage for U.S. Seed Potatoes

U.S. seed potatoes are renowned for their high quality and disease resistance, which could give them a competitive edge in the Moroccan market. The climate and soil conditions in Morocco are favorable for potato cultivation, further enhancing the prospects for U.S. varieties. Additionally, the ability to meet specific demands of the Moroccan processing industry can lead to a steady and growing market presence.

Steps for U.S. Exporters

U.S. exporters are now positioned to capitalize on this opportunity. To begin shipping, exporters need to establish connections with Moroccan buyers, ensuring compliance with the agreed phytosanitary standards. Proactive marketing and building strong partnerships with local distributors and processors will be key to tapping into this lucrative market.

The opening of the Moroccan market to U.S. seed potatoes represents a significant opportunity for American farmers, agronomists, and exporters. This development not only diversifies export markets but also strengthens the agricultural trade relationship between the United States and Morocco. With an estimated market potential of $8 million USD, U.S. seed potatoes are poised to make a significant impact in Morocco’s food processing industry, contributing to both economies’ agricultural sectors.
